Pedicures are often thought of as a women’s beauty treatment, but more men are discovering the benefits every year. Beyond looking neat, pedicures support foot health, prevent common problems, and provide a chance to relax. Here’s why men should consider booking one.
Health Benefits
- Prevents ingrown toenails and infections
- Removes calluses and dead skin that can cause pain
- Improves circulation with massage techniques
Professional Appearance
Clean, well-kept nails make a strong impression. Whether for work, sports, or social life, neat feet show attention to detail and self-care.
Relaxation and Stress Relief
Many salons and spas include massage and warm soaks in a pedicure. It’s not only about grooming but also about taking time to recharge.
Confidence Boost
Feeling comfortable in sandals, at the gym, or during sports can make a difference in confidence. Pedicures keep feet looking their best.

Better Performance in Sports and Daily Life
Healthy feet aren’t just about looks — they directly affect performance. Runners, gym-goers, and athletes of all levels rely on strong, well-cared-for feet. Regular pedicures can prevent blisters, reduce calluses, and keep nails trimmed properly, lowering the risk of discomfort or injury during exercise or even day-to-day activities.
